Series A is the moment discovery calls stops being optional. The founder has to step out of some of the work, the plan requires a defensible growth number, and every quarter compounds toward the next raise.

Day 1 to 30: diagnosis and instrumentation. Name the constraint, write the ICP, wire discovery-to-opportunity conversion into the board pack.

Day 31 to 60: first live cycle at 20% of planned volume. Founder still in every review. Kill criteria written and enforced.

Day 61 to 90: ramp to full volume, hire the first dedicated operator, and hand off ops. Founder retains strategy and the weekly review.

By day 90 the metric is legible and the trajectory is defensible. This is what turns a Series A story into a Series B round.

Trap most Series A companies fall into: reading a script instead of running a diagnosis. It usually shows up around day 45 when the founder tries to hire ahead of the model.
